After the first win of summer league, the Spurs take on the undefeated Warriors. Marco Belinelli has been on fire, averaging 30 points per game in his first two contests. James White and Marcus Williams will try to slow them down.

Pierre Pierce and Kelenna Azubuike are also averaging more than 20 points for the Warriors. As a team, the Warriors are averaging 102 points per game. The Spurs are averaging 58.

This game will either get ugly or it'll showcase the defensive talents of some of the Spurs' perimeter players. I guess we'll find out.

Halftime thoughts:

-Butler has his moments where he plays like a man amongst boys. He has a nice touch around the basket and is strong enough to shed defenders. His passing ability continues to impress.

-White's offense isn't looking too hot. Having trouble finishing at the rim. His defense was pretty nice, however.

-Williams had his best half of summer league. He finished two drives at the basket. His defense was also better than we've seen.

-Sanikidze looks like a very good prospect. If he's really 6-foot-9, the Spurs need to bring him in right now. He's a very fluid athlete. He moves like someone 6-foot-4. Perhaps the Spurs can call off the search party for a Long Three.

-More Gadson. Less Watson.

My impressions...

Butler looked good in the rebounding and scoring department. He was also good passing out of the post. Defensively, he needs to keep his feet on the ground and it looked like he struggled against a quicker Powell....but he didn't look bad.

White looked like he was trying to force the issue too much and be the creator on offense....but it really hasn't worked for him this game. He's been forgettable on D as well...not bad, just not standout.

Williams has looked like the "Most Improved Player" from the beginning of this series to tonight. Granted he set the bar low initially....but he continued to show good defensive fundamentals and disrupt the opposing player. Thus far though, it's been his offense that has impressed. A couple good blow-by moves and drives to the lane with finishes.

No comment on Sani....he's looked good.
